본문 바로가기

Terminal

(22)
require(../drawable/emoticon.png) require(dataName[i])형식으로 사용했는데 컴파일이 안되길래 내가 팀원과 뭐 실수한건가 찾아봤었는데.. 알고보니 dynamic string이 안먹는거였다 https://stackoverflow.com/questions/44991669/react-native-require-with-dynamic-string
react-devtools 설치 1. react-devtools를 설치 $ npm i react-devtools $ npm install -g react-devtools 2. react-devtools를 실행 $ react-devtools 명령어를 실행하면 아래와 프로그램이 실행되고 모바일 expo에서 QR코드를 찍고 reload를 했을때 아래와 같은 내용이 나타난다. 하지만 react 버전이 devtools 와 맞지 않는 경우 아래와 같은 메시지가 나타날 수 있다. 참고 : https://www.npmjs.com/package/react-devtools 막상 위에서 가이드 된 대로 실행한다. $ npm install -d react-devtools@^3 버전3이 설치되지만 $ react-devtools 를 실행했을 때 버전4로 계속 ..
slack 한글 입력기 변환 안되는 문제 안녕하세요 18.04에서 슬랙사용할 때 한글 입력이 안되고 영문밖에 입력되지 않는 문제가 있었는데, (Ubuntu 18.04 / Slack 3.3.7 / IBus ), 문제가 Snap 패키지에서만 발생하고 있다고 하는군요. https://slack.com/downloads/linux 통해서 직접 설치하니 문제없이 잘 사용 가능합니다.
Ubuntu 18.04 한글 입력기 UIM 설정하기 개발 환경으로 맥을 사용해 오다가 아이맥의 가격이 너무 비싸졌다는 생각이 들어서 서버 개발 환경으로 리눅스를 사용해볼까 하여 PC에 리눅스를 설치해보았다. 일단 많이들 사용하는 Ubuntu 배포본으로 설치를 했고 현재 가장 최신인 18.04 버전을 설치하였다. Ubuntu가 18.04 버전이 되면서 기본 설치되는 입력기는 IBus이다. 일단 한글 문제가 없는 지 테스트를 해봐야 했기에 Ubuntu 설치 후 바로 크롬 브라우저와 IntelliJ를 설치하고 한글 입력을 해보았다. 다행히 기본 IBus의 한글 입력이 매우 잘 동작하였다. 이 때 까지는 모두 잘 될거라는 생각이 강하게 들었었다. 하지만 이후 Visual Studio Code에서 한글 입력이 안된다는 걸 확인하였고 ATOM 에디터에서도 한글입력이..
yarn top 실행시 오류 아직 원인을 파악 못함
TOP React Widget [Common] ( 유저 정보 조회 ) - 프로미스 import { userApi } from '../gloabllogic/userApi' (경로에 맞게 추가) userApi.getLoginUserId() => 로그인 아이디 리턴 userApi.getLoginUserInfo( '타입' ) => 로그인한 유저의 정보 조회 (타입이 있는 경우 = 유저 정보[type] / ex) '이름1' 없는 경우 = 유저 정보 전체 ) userApi.getUserInfo( '아이디' , '타입' ) => 해당 '아이디' 유저의 정보 조회 (타입이 O = 유저 정보[type] X = 유저 정보 전체 ) userApi.getRoomUser( '룸아이디' , '타입' ) => 해당 룸의 유저 목록 조회 (타입 O = 특정 정보..
TOP Web IDE 개발환경 구축 r1. nvm 설치 ( 완료 후 터미널 재시작) 참고(소스있음) : https://github.com/nvm-sh/nvm#installing-and-updating $ curl -o- https://raw.githubusercontent.com/creationix/nvm/v0.33.5/install.sh | bash $ wget -qO- https://raw.githubusercontent.com/nvm-sh/nvm/v0.35.3/install.sh | bash ★ 설치 후 터미널 재실행 2. node.js 10 버전 설치 및 적용 $ nvm install v10.16.0 $ nvm use v10.16.0 3. yarn 설치 $ npm install -g yarn 4. python 2.7.x 버전 설치 ..
우분투 시작하면 해야할 것들 1. IP 설정하여 인터넷 연결하기 2. 한글 키보드 설정 - iBus 기반 한글 키보드 설정 Settings → Region & Language → Manage Installed Language Language Support 실행하면 필요한 파일들 자동으로 설치한다. Input Sources 항목에서 기본으로 잡혀있떤 English 는 삭제하고 Korean(Hangul) 선택 아래에 있는 설정 버튼 클릭 Hangul Toggle Key의 Add 버튼을 누르고 '한글' 키 입력(ALT-R 로 표시될 것임) - UIM 기반 한글 설정 Ubuntu 18.04 LTS 한글 입력기는 iBus로 되어 있다. 하지만 Sublime Text나 Visual Studio Code 등의 프로그램에서 한글 입력이 되지 않는..